🌿 Flora: The Flowers, Fungi, and Roots of Power
The plant life of the Lands Between is anything but ordinary. Each region seems to cultivate its own unique brand of botanical strangeness.
-
Common Staples: Items like the humble Rowa Fruit and various types of Mushroom form the backbone of many basic recipes. You'll find these pretty much everywhere, and thank goodness for that!
-
Elemental Blossoms: Certain flowers are attuned to specific powers. The Fire Blossom burns with a gentle inner flame, while the Trina's Lily seems to whisper with soporific energy. Then you have the eerie Ghostflame Bloom, which just looks like it wants to tell you a spooky story.
-
Rare & Mystical Blooms: Some flora are tied to deep lore and powerful effects. Miquella's Lily is a beautiful, enigmatic find, and the Sacramental Bud holds secrets of unnatural rebirth. The recent additions from the Shadow of the Erdtree expansion, like the Empyrean-Blood Burgeon and Sanguine Amaryllis, add even more layers of mystery and potency.

🦴 Fauna & Organic Remains: Parts and Pieces
The wildlife (and former life) of this world provides a more... visceral category of ingredients. It's not for the squeamish!
-
Bones and Sinew: Thin Beast Bones and Hefty Beast Bones are crucial for arrow and bolt crafting. String, often harvested from giant spiders or other creatures, binds it all together. Human Bone Shards... well, they speak to the game's darker themes.
-
Insects & Critters: The world is alive with tiny artisans. Glintstone Fireflies provide a soft blue light, Silver Fireflies are linked to discovery, and the Smoldering Butterfly carries the essence of flame. The Nascent Butterfly and Aeonian Butterfly are tied to specific, potent questlines and crafting recipes.
-
The Unusual & The Gross: Here's where things get weird. Land Octopus Ovary, Sliver of Meat, Turtle Neck Meat—these are for more specific, potent consumables. And then there are items like Blood-Tainted Excrement and Formic Rock. Let's just say your crafting kit will smell interesting.
💎 Minerals & Mystical Stones: The Earth's Gift
The very ground you walk on holds power, crystallized in strange forms.
-
Glintstone & Crystal: Cracked Crystal and Crystal Buds are remnants of the magical Glintstone, perfect for sorcery-related crafts. Rimed Crystal Buds hold the cold of the mountaintops.
-
Elemental Stones: Volcanic Stone burns with the fury of the earth's core, while Gravel Stone crackles with the power of ancient dragons. The new Sharp Gravel Stone is a sought-after variant for the latest gear.
-
Ruin Fragments & Sanctuary Stones: These are the literal building blocks of lost civilizations, used in crafting tools and defensive items. They make you feel like an archaeologist with a toolbox.

🛠️ Practical Crafting: What Does It All Mean?
So, you've filled your pockets with butterflies, mushrooms, and chunks of rock. Now what? Crafting in Elden Ring is all about preparation and adaptation.
| Material Category | Common Uses | Example Recipes |
|---|---|---|
| Common Flora | Healing, Status Cures | Rowa Raisin (Healing), Neutralizing Boluses (Cure Poison) |
| Bones & Parts | Ammunition, Throwing Items | Bone Arrow (Ammo), Kukri (Throwing Weapon) |
| Elemental Materials | Elemental Damage, Buffs | Fire Pot (Fire Damage), Lightning Grease (Weapon Buff) |
| Rare/Mystical | Advanced Buffs, Special Tools | Silver-Pickled Fowl Foot (Discovery Boost), New Shadowland Potions |
